Triethylammonium salts of O,O 0 -alkylene dithiophosphato like OGOPS 2 HNEt 3 , [where, G = -CH 2 CMe 2 CH 2 -(1), -CH 2 CEt 2 CH 2 -(2), -CMe 2 CH 2 CHMe-(3) and -CMe 2 CMe 2 -(4)] have been synthesized in quantitative yield by the direct reaction of P 2 S 5 with 1,2-and 1,3-substituted glycols in presence of triethylamine, Et 3 N, in 1:2:2 molar stoichiometry in toluene. These have been mainly characterized by molecular weight, IR and NMR ( 1 H, 13 C and 31 P) spectroscopic studies. Single crystal X-ray structure analysis of [OCH 2 CMe 2 CH 2 OPS 2 HNEt 3 ] reveals that phosphorus atom is tetrahedrally bonded to two sulfur atoms and two oxygen atoms in the ring and the molecule exists as discrete cation and anion. The structure is stabilized by cation-anion N-HÁÁÁS hydrogen bonded interactions. Antiparallel pattern of triethylammonium ion is sandwiched within the twodimensional layers of the ring system.
